Saturday Jan 6, 2018
Retreat for Catechists & more!
Saturday Jan 6, 2018 9:30 AM to 4:30 PM
"Thirsting for Encounter" is the theme for the January 6 retreat for Faith Formation catechists, youth directors and DREs to be held at St. John the Apostle Catholic Church, Minot. Coffee, juice and donuts will be available at 9:30 AM and the first meditation is at 10:00 AM. Fr. David Richter is the Retreat Master who will give a series of meditations on how God's thirst for us meets our thirst for The Divine. The retreat ends at 4:40 PM so retreatants may attend the 5:00 PM Mass if they wish. Eucharistic Adoration and confessions will be available, as well as ample quiet time for reflection and prayer. This retreat is FREE and includes lunch. Register online at https://bismarckdiocese.com/encounter. Bring a Bible and journal or notepad.

Wednesday Jan 31, 2018
Family Faith Night Amazing Race: "Have Courage"
Wednesday Jan 31, 2018 5:00 PM to 7:00 PM
Join us at the annual FAMILY FAITH NIGHT AMAZING RACE on Wednesday, January 31, where you'll get to meet the saints! Like last year, parishioners will be dressed as saints and you'll "race" to learn who is who. Unlike last year, these will be different saints, so the event will be familiar yet new! The afternoon begins with our 4:00pm Faith Formation classes as usual, followed by this family event! There are two groups for this celebration -- the first is from 5:00-6:30pm (beginning right when 4:00pm Faith Formation ends) and the second is 5:30-7:00pm (to correspond with the 5:30pm class time). Sunday Faith Formation families are invited, too! Please choose the time that works best for you. Families will eat a free meal in the dining room, and then receive instructions for completing the Amazing Race. There will be prizes, food, activities and fun! Stop by the Prayer Station during the Amazing Race to say a Prayer for the Poor to help us raise funds for the Food Pantry. This is a family event, so at least one parent or grandparent must accompany each family of children. Other members of the parish who do not have children in Faith Formation are welcome to join us, too, to see the saints!
